为什么VPS实际网速总比标称值低?
近期实测数据显示,**80%的VPS用户实际带宽不足标称值的60%1]。这种差异主要源于三个隐形杀手:
- 国际带宽虚标:某些服务商标榜\”G口带宽\”,实际仅保障本地机房到骨干网的传输速度
- 共享线路超售:同一物理服务器承载过多虚拟机,晚高峰时段速度暴跌至白天的1/5
- TCP协议缺陷:传统拥塞控制算法在跨国传输时效率降低,实测开启BBR算法可提升45%吞吐量
某跨境电商网站案例显示,在更换支持TCP Fast Open的VPS后,支付成功率达到92%提升至97%。
第一步:网络层优化——揪出带宽瓶颈
黄金验证组合:
- 凌晨3点测速:使用
mtr -rwc 100 目标IP
命令,连续发送100个探测包,观察非高峰时段真实带宽 - 跨国线路检测:通过
curl -o /dev/null http://cachefly.cachefly.net/100mb.test
下载测试文件,对比亚洲/欧美节点速度差异 - QoS穿透测试:运行
iperf3 -c 服务器IP -R -t 30
反向带宽压测,突破运营商限速策略
_实测案例_:某香港VPS标称500Mbps,凌晨测速达480Mbps,但上海用户晚8点下载仅35Mbps。通过切换CN2 GIA线路,速度稳定在300Mbps以上。
第二步:服务器调优——释放硬件潜力
三组必改参数:
- TCP协议栈:修改
/etc/sysctl.conf
,设置net.core.rmem_max=67108864
扩大接收缓冲区 - 磁盘IO调度:将
/sys/block/vda/queue/scheduler
从mq-deadline改为kyber,SSD随机读写速度提升22% - 内存分配策略:执行
echo 1 > /proc/sys/vm/overcommit_memory
,防止OOM机制误杀进程
_避坑指南_:某论坛用户升级到32核CPU后速度反而下降,后发现是NUMA架构不均衡导致。通过numactl --interleave=all
命令调整,负载均衡效率提升40%。
第三步:应用层加速——突破物理限制
创新加速方案:
- 协议层优化:启用HTTP/3协议,相比HTTP/1.1减少3次握手时间,首字节到达速度提升60%
- 智能路由切换:部署Anycast DNS,根据用户位置自动分配最优节点,北京→洛杉矶延迟从280ms降至160ms
- 边缘计算分流:将静态资源托管至Cloudflare Workers,动态请求通过专线回源,降低75%
_数据对比_:某直播平台采用QUIC协议后,东南亚用户卡顿率从18%降至3%,同时节省23%的CDN流量费用。
当你在凌晨三点盯着缓慢的测速进度条时,不妨思考:我们真的需要盲目追求G口带宽吗? 从十年运维,200Mbps优化到极致的线路,往往比1Gbps普通线路更稳定。下次遇到网速问题,先问自己:这是物理带宽不足,栈配置错误?抑或是路由策略需要调整?答案通常藏在细节的组合中。